Description

Tite Grip is a hand cream that was formulated to stop your hands from perspiring. It is non-sticky and lasts about 4 to 6 hours. For optimal use, apply 30-60 minutes prior to the activity. To apply Tite Grip put a small amount in your hands and rub them together, you will immediately feel three things happen: moisture will be drawn from your hands, your hands will become temporarily sticky, and finally your hands will become dry and stay dry. Great for golf, tennis, bowling, weight lifting, dancing, gymnastics, and any other function requiring a tight grip. Can be used under a sports glove for a maximum non-slip grip.

  • Great for pole dancing
I use this for pole dancing. I apply on hands, inner thighs (for pole sits), and feet before warm up in pole class. I then apply my regular grip (Dry Hands) after warm up. It works great to prevent sweating in place inconvenient to pole dancing. I use this during the hot weather months when the pole studio gets hot and sweaty and for competition. ... show more
